18 #ifndef itkQuadEdgeMeshEulerOperatorSplitVertexFunction_h 19 #define itkQuadEdgeMeshEulerOperatorSplitVertexFunction_h 38 template<
typename TMesh,
typename TQEType >
64 virtual OutputType
Evaluate(QEType *
e, QEType *f);
81 void operator=(
const Self &) ITK_DELETE_FUNCTION;
87 #include "itkQuadEdgeMeshEulerOperatorSplitVertexFunction.hxx" Superclass::MeshType MeshType
MeshType::PointIdentifier PointIdentifier
Split a vertex into two new connected vertices.
The "itk" namespace contains all Insight Segmentation and Registration Toolkit (ITK) classes...
static ITK_CONSTEXPR double e
The base of the natural logarithm or Euler's number
QuadEdgeMeshEulerOperatorSplitVertexFunction Self
MeshType::VertexRefType VertexRefType
~QuadEdgeMeshEulerOperatorSplitVertexFunction()
void operator=(const Self &) ITK_DELETE_FUNCTION
Superclass::OutputType OutputType
QuadEdgeMeshFunctionBase< TMesh, TQEType * > Superclass
SmartPointer< const Self > ConstPointer
QuadEdgeMeshEulerOperatorSplitVertexFunction()
SmartPointer< Self > Pointer
MeshType::EdgeCellType EdgeCellType
PointIdentifier m_NewPoint
virtual OutputType Evaluate(QEType *e, QEType *f)
PointIdentifier GetNewPointID()